Potential Answers and Reasoning:
The most likely answer, and indeed the one most crossword constructors would employ, is LETHAL WEAPON. This action-comedy, released in 1987, starred Mel Gibson as Martin Riggs, and remains one of his most iconic roles. The film’s success spawned a franchise, solidifying its place in cinematic history. Its title is also relatively short and fits neatly into most crossword grids.

Strategies for Solving Similar Clues:
When faced with a film-related crossword clue, here’s a step-by-step approach:
-
Identify Keywords: Pinpoint the key words in the clue. In this case, "1987," "Mel Gibson," and "film" are crucial.
-
Recall Key Films: Brainstorm Mel Gibson films released around 1987. This requires familiarity with the actor's filmography.
-
Consider Wordplay: Look for potential wordplay within the clue. Many cryptic clues involve anagrams, hidden words, or double meanings. In this simple case, no such wordplay is obvious.
-
Check Letter Length: The number of squares the answer must fill in the crossword grid is a vital piece of information. This helps eliminate possibilities and confirm the correct answer.
-
Use Cross-References: Use letters already revealed in intersecting crossword clues to further refine your possibilities. This is a common crossword-solving technique.
-
Consult Reference Materials (If Allowed): If permitted by the crossword's rules, consult online databases of films or encyclopedias to verify your suspicions. However, try solving independently first to enhance your problem-solving skills.
